Our ideal Product Manager is motivated to impact people’s lives, has a growth mindset, loves rolling up their sleeves, and is relentlessly learner‑obsessed. This role leads the development and delivery of exceptional, life‑changing learning experiences within the Aviation and Construction Portfolios, collaborating with teams across SAIT as well as industry, funders, and training partners.
As the Product Manager, you bring deep domain expertise and champion the learner experience, understanding the critical importance of these sectors to Alberta’s economic ecosystem. You will oversee a suite of learning products and services, ensuring they meet customer needs, generate revenue, and achieve business objectives.
You will lead product discovery, vision and strategy, analytics, and cross‑functional coordination to build, launch, and iterate on innovative training products. You’ll work closely with teams across the Corporate Development, Applied Research and International Division responsible for delivery, instructor contracts, and learning management platforms. You will also coordinate internal and industry partners in co‑creation activities such as roundtables, guest speaking, and program engagement. You are the advocate and champion for your products, ensuring stakeholders have the tools and information they need to support and promote the programs.
You are driven by delivering high‑quality learning experiences and continuously improving them. You bring a strong understanding of your industry verticals, including talent trends, opportunities, challenges, and the skills that create pathways into emerging careers. Your work directly influences the talent pipeline that fuels Alberta’s economy.
You thrive working independently while embracing true collaboration. You are a self‑starter with a collegial, supportive attitude, comfortable with agile ways of working, and a project‑management powerhouse who knows how to prioritize and get things done.
Product Strategy and Vision
- Identify customer needs, define target markets, determine product roadmaps, and develop pitch presentations
- Understand pathways for future learning and career progression
- Develop and maintain domain expertise in the defined product stack
- Gather and analyze data on customer needs, preferences, and behaviours
- Conduct competitive analysis
- Interpret and apply market trend insights
- Build and maintain relationships with internal and external stakeholders to manage program development, workflows, processes, and reporting
- Oversee product development and refinement to ensure timelines and budgets are met
- Develop go‑to‑market strategies for new and revised products
- Establish pricing strategies
- Identify and track performance metrics (sales, customer satisfaction, profitability, etc.)
- Make data‑informed decisions on improvements, updates, and new features
- Identify and negotiate agreements with funders, suppliers, industry, and community partners
- Build strong relationships with industry to understand talent needs and co‑create programming
- Collaborate with Academic Schools, Applied Research, Youth Programming, and other areas involved in product development
- Serve as the internal product champion, maintaining a central source of truth for strategy, vision, and product documentation
- Identify and mitigate risks related to technical issues, staffing, regulatory requirements, and customer satisfaction
